Big Sioux Prehistoric Prairie Procurement System Archaeological District

This is a really old site near Klondike, Iowa. It's an archaeological district, which means it's a place where scientists study the past by digging up old tools and remains. This area shows us how people lived and gathered food on the prairie many years ago. It was added to the list in 1989.

Blood Run Site

Blood Run Site, Iowa portion
The Blood Run Site, a very important ancient village area.

The Blood Run Site is a huge and very important place located right on the border between Iowa and South Dakota, along the Big Sioux River. It's so important that it's a National Historic Landmark! This site was once a large village and trading center for Native American people, especially the Oneota and Eastern Dakota tribes, hundreds of years ago. They lived here, traded goods, and built special mounds. It was added to the list in 1970.

Burlington, Cedar Rapids, and Northern Railroad-Rock Rapids Station, Railroad Track and Bridge

BURLINGTON, CEDAR RAPIDS, AND NORTHERN RAILROAD ROCK RAPIDS STATION, RAILROAD TRACK AND BRIDGE
The historic Rock Rapids Railroad Station.

This site in Rock Rapids, Iowa, includes an old train station, part of the railroad track, and a bridge. It was part of the Burlington, Cedar Rapids, and Northern Railroad. This shows how important trains were for travel and moving goods in the past. It was listed in 1976.

Klondike Bridge

This bridge crosses the Big Sioux River near Larchwood, Iowa. It's on 180th Street. Bridges like this are important because they show us how engineers built structures in the past and how people traveled across rivers. It was listed in 1998.

Melan Bridge

Melan Arch Bridge
The unique Melan Bridge in Emma Sater Park.

You can find the Melan Bridge east of Rock Rapids, Iowa, in Emma Sater Park. This bridge is special because of how it was built. It's an example of early 20th-century bridge design. It was listed in 1974.

Charles B. Reynolds Round Barn

This unique round barn was located near Doon, Iowa. Round barns were a special type of barn design, thought to be more efficient for farming. This barn was listed in 1999, but sadly, it has since been taken down.

Former Listings

Sometimes, a place that was once on the National Register of Historic Places might be removed from the list. This can happen if the building or site is changed too much, or if it's no longer there.

Kruger Mill

The Kruger Mill was an old mill located southwest of Larchwood, Iowa, on the Sioux River. It was added to the list in 1975 but was removed in 2003.
